Background notes

Archive material and source history

Absolute Steel formed in London during the 1980s around brothers Marcus and Ethan Ward, with Jake Carter on bass and Luke Richards on drums. They spent years playing live shows and working without much industry support before things changed in 1992.

That year they released their debut album, 'Love for Steel,' which included the title track. The record found an audience among metal fans who responded to its heavy guitar work and forceful drumming.

Some critics took issue with the band's lyrics at the time, calling them confrontational. Absolute Steel didn't back down from that reputation, treating their music as a direct form of expression.
